Michelle Feagin

0.0
Be the first to write a review
Is this your listing? Claim it here!
Houston, Texas
Michelle Feagin
Is this your listing? Claim it here!
0.0
Be the first to write a review

Michelle Feagin

Houston, Texas

About

We are your Medicare concierge! With over 30 years in the industry, we know how to make the transition easy for you.

Location

Houston, Texas